Why Fusion Food?

I was 12 when I took my first trip outside the US to visit my great-grandmother and cousins in Europe. It was then that I discovered a culinary world I never expected. Gouda Cheese, Pickled Herring and Gingersnap cookies shaped as windmills were some of the foods I first experienced.

Since that first trip I've stepped foot in nearly 30 countries on five continents. Each time I return from an adventure, I long for the food I encountered there. I love both cooking and traveling, and I especially love to incorporate food from my travels into my cooking.
